Karnataka politics is on fire after allegations of sexual exploitation of several women against Prajwal Ravana, MP from Hassan Lok Sabha seat. Now JD-S leader HD Kumaraswamy has appealed to his nephew Prajuwal to return from abroad and face the inquiry. Kumaraswamy said there is no difference between his party and the BJP regarding the allegations against Prajuwal and the matter has nothing to do with the alliance.
Prajuwal went to Germany on May 27
According to the information received so far, Prajwal went to Germany after voting in Hassan Lok Sabha constituency on April 27. The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I) has issued a blue corner notice to get information about the whereabouts of MP Hasan. On the other hand, at the request of the SIT investigating the case, the special court issued an arrest warrant against Prajawal.
